ABSTRACT

Background: Nutritional knowledge is one of the factors that can lead to adopting healthy eating habits and, consequently, favoring sports performance. Aim: The study aimed to assess the nutritional knowledge and its subsections general and sports nutritional knowledge of recreational athletes. Methods: A validated, translated, and adapted 35-item questionnaire was used to assess total (TNK), general-GNK (11 questions), and sports-SNK (24 questions) nutritional knowledge. The Abridged Nutrition for Sport Knowledge Questionnaire (ANSKQ) was provided online using Google Forms. Four hundred and nine recreational athletes (male: 173, female: 236, age = 32.4 ± 9.6 years) completed the questionnaire. Results: The mean TNK (50.7%) and GNK (62.7%) scores were classified as "average" and higher than SNK (45.2%), which was classified as "poor." Male participants had SNK and TNK scores higher than females, but not for GNK. The youngest participants (18-24 years) had TNK, SNK, and GNK scores higher than other age groups (p < 0.05). Participants who reported previous nutritional appointments with a nutritionist had higher TNK, SNK, and GNK scores than those without it (p < 0.05). Those with "advanced" formal nutrition education (university students, graduate, or postgraduate in Nutrition) scored higher than those of groups "none" and "intermediate," for TNK (advanced = 69.9%, intermediate = 52.9%, and none = 45.0%, p < 0.0001), GNK (advanced = 74.7%, intermediate = 63.8%, and none = 59.2%, p < 0.0001), and SNK, (advanced = 67.5%, intermediate = 48.0%, and none = 38.5%, p < 0.0001). Conclusion: Results suggest a lack of nutritional knowledge in recreational athletes, mainly those without an appointment with a registered nutritionist and formal nutritional education.

ABSTRACT

The composition and content of amino acids in foodstuffs have a vital impact on the nutritional value and taste. With the aim of understanding the nutrition and flavor of Guangyuan grey chicken, the composition and content of amino acids in the pectoralis and thigh muscle of chickens at the age of 90 d, 120 d and 150 d were determine using liquid chromatography-tandem mass spectrometry (LC-MS/MS) and an amino acid analyzer. A total of 17 amino acids were detected both in pectoralis and thigh muscle via the amino acid analyzer, of which the content of glutamate was the highest. Additionally, 21 deproteinized free amino acids were detected via LC-MS/MS. Among all samples, the content of glutamine in thigh muscle was the highest. The content of histidine in the pectoralis was the highest. In terms of the flavor amino acids (FAAs), the umami-taste and sweet-taste amino acids were higher in the thigh muscle of 120 d male chicken. From the perspective of protein nutrition, the essential amino acid was higher in pectoral muscle, and the composition was better. The results of the amino acid score showed that the content of leucine and valine were inadequate in Guangyuan grey chicken. Collectively, the content of amino acid in Guangyuan grey chicken was affected by age, gender and meat cut. This study confirms that meat of chicken in different ages, genders, and cuts presents different nutritional values and flavors owing to the variation of amino acids content.

ABSTRACT

OBJECTIVE: To select the nutrient-rich food(NRF) index applicable to the food characteristics of Chinese residents through population-based dietary quality validation. METHODS: Sixteen NRF indices were constructed based on the Chinese Food Composition Table and the Chinese Food Labelling Nutrient Reference Values, using 100 g as the base amount of food for calculation. The NRF indices were validated by the China Prime Diet Quality Score(CPDQS), a dietary quality assessment index, using food intake data collected from 14 068 adult residents in 15 provinces in 2018 under the China Health and Nutrition Survey. The CPDQS was used as the dependent variable and the dietary NRF index score was used as the independent variable. The multiple linear regression models were performed after adjusting the covariates and the NRF index with the largest coefficient of determination R~2 was used as the most appropriate index. RESULTS: Regression analysis showed that the R~2 of NRF8.2 index was the largest, which was 0.16. Dried legumes, fungi and algae, nuts, vegetables, eggs and aquatic products scored higher on the NRF8.2 index. The high scoring subgroups had higher average daily intakes of cereals and potatoes, vegetables, fruits, soybeans and nuts, dairy, eggs and aquatic products, as well as lower consumption of livestock and poultry meat, beverages, salt and cooking oil, compared to the low scoring subgroup on the Dietary NRF8.2 Index. In terms of nutrient intake, the medium and high NRF8.2 subgroups had relatively high intakes of energy, protein, vitamins and minerals and relatively low intakes of fat and sodium. CONCLUSION: The NRF8.2 index explains the maximum variation in CPDQS and is a relatively suitable NRF index for the Chinese population.

ABSTRACT

Background & Aims: The prevalence and aetiology of liver fibrosis vary over time and impact racial/ethnic groups unevenly. This study measured time trends and identified factors associated with advanced liver fibrosis in the United States. Methods: Standardised methods were used to analyse data on 47,422 participants (≥20 years old) in the National Health and Nutrition Examination Survey (1999-2018). Advanced liver fibrosis was defined as Fibrosis-4 ≥2.67 and/or Forns index ≥6.9 and elevated alanine aminotransferase. Results: The estimated number of people with advanced liver fibrosis increased from 1.3 million (95% CI 0.8-1.9) to 3.5 million (95% CI 2.8-4.2), a nearly threefold increase. Prevalence was higher in non-Hispanic Black and Mexican American persons than in non-Hispanic White persons. In multivariable logistic regression analysis, cadmium was an independent risk factor in all racial/ethnic groups. Smoking and current excessive alcohol use were risk factors in most. Importantly, compared with non-Hispanic White persons, non-Hispanic Black persons had a distinctive set of risk factors that included poverty (odds ratio [OR] 2.09; 95% CI 1.44-3.03) and susceptibility to lead exposure (OR 3.25; 95% CI 1.95-5.43) but did not include diabetes (OR 0.88; 95% CI 0.61-1.27; p =0.52). Non-Hispanic Black persons were more likely to have high exposure to lead, cadmium, polychlorinated biphenyls, and poverty than non-Hispanic White persons. Conclusions: The number of people with advanced liver fibrosis has increased, creating a need to expand the liver care workforce. The risk factors for advanced fibrosis vary by race/ethnicity. These differences provide useful information for designing screening programmes. Poverty and toxic exposures were associated with the high prevalence of advanced liver fibrosis in non-Hispanic Black persons and need to be addressed. Impact and Implications: Because liver disease often produces few warning signs, simple and inexpensive screening tests that can be performed by non-specialists are needed to allow timely diagnosis and linkage to care. This study shows that non-Hispanic Black persons have a distinctive set of risk factors that need to be taken into account when designing liver disease screening programs. Exposure to exogenous toxins may be especially important risk factors for advanced liver fibrosis in non-Hispanic Black persons.

ABSTRACT

Objective To explore the nutritional efficacy of compound protein powder formulations from different sources. Methods Three groups of compound protein powder formulations were obtained through scientific blending using soy protein, whey protein and yeast protein as raw materials. The effects of the compound protein powders on nitrogen metabolism, serum biochemical indicators, and pathological changes of liver tissue and epididymal fat in rats were evaluated. Results Compared with the control (casein), the net protein utilization, biological evaluation, and protein efficacy ratio of the compound protein powders in rats were significantly improved, and the changes in these indicators in the formula with the highest whey protein content were most significant among all three formulas. The compound protein powders effectively increased the levels of albumin and globulin, while decreased the content of total cholesterol, indicating beneficial effects on improving immunity and controlling lipid metabolism, with the formula group 2 being the most effective among all three groups. The pathological examination showed that the three groups of protein powder did not have adverse effects on liver tissue and epididymal fat. Conclusion The present study demonstrates that the compound protein powder formulation has nutritional value, which suggests a potential of the application of the compound protein powder formulation in the elderly, and people with special nutritional needs, such as sports people.

ABSTRACT

Objective: To explore the value of phase angle (PA) in constructing a predictive model of nutrition evaluation for tumor patients. Methods: A retrospective analysis was performed on 1 129 patients with malignant tumors hospitalized in the Cancer Center of Changzhi People's Hospital from June 2020 to February 2021. PA values of six parts of the body were measured by the body composition analyzer, including: left arm (LA), right arm (RA), left leg (LL), right leg (RL), the trunk (TR), and the whole body (WB). Patients' body mass index (BMI) was calculated and patient-generated subjective global assessment (PG-SGA) was assessed. The differences of PA values of six parts were compared and their correlations with BMI and PG-SGA in combination with age, gender and tumor disease types were analyzed, binary classification regression on BMI and PG-SGA was performed, and the functions of the best prediction model was fitted. Decision tree, random forest, Akaike information criterion in a Stepwise Algorithm (stepAIC) and generalized likelihood ratio test were used to select appropriate variables, and the logit logistic regression model was used to fit the data. Results: Comparing the PA values of six parts in pairs, it was found that the PA values of LA and RA, LL and RL, and TR and WB were linearly correlated and the coefficient was close to 1 (P<0.001). Binary classification regression was performed for BMI and PG-SGA, respectively. In order to make the data have clinical significance, 18.5 kg/m(2) was used as the classification point for BMI, 4 and 9 were used as the classification points for PG-SGA score, and the models of A, B and C were obtained. Suitable variables including PA-LA, PA-TR and tumor disease types were used as variables to fit BMI classification; BMI, PA-LA and age were used as variables to fit the PG-SGA model with 9 as the classification point. PA-LA, PA-TR, BMI, age and tumor disease types were used as variables to fit the PG-SGA model with 4 as the classification point. In this study, the predicted values of models A, B and C obtained by R-studio were imported into SPSS 26.0 software, and the cut-off values of classification were obtained by the receiver operating characteristic (ROC) curve. The ROC analytic results showed that the best cut-off values of Model A, B and C were 0.155, 0.793 and 0.295. Model A recommended when the probability is >0.155, a patient's nutritiond tatus should be classified as BMI < 18.5 kg/m(2) group. Model B recommended that PG-SGA<9 group be classified as the probability is >0.793. Model C recommended that PG-SGA < 4 group should be classified when probability is >0.295. Conclusions: The PG-SGA classification prediction model is simple to operate, and the nutritional status of patients can be roughly divided into three groups: normal or suspected malnutrition group (PG-SGA<4), moderate malnutrition group (4≤PG-SGA<9), and severe malnutrition group (PG-SGA≥9). This model can more efficiently predict the nutritional status of cancer patients, greatly simplify the nutritional assessment process, and better guide the standardized treatment of clinical malnutrition.

ABSTRACT

Food non-destructive detection technology (NDDT) is a powerful impetus to the development of food safety and quality. One of the essential tasks of food quality regulation is the non-destructive detection of the food's nutrient content. However, existing food nutrient NDDT performs poorly in terms of efficiency and accuracy, which hinders their widespread application in daily meals. Therefore, this paper proposed an end-to-end food nutrition non-destructive detection method, named Swin-Nutrition, which combined deep learning and NDDT to evaluate the nutrient content of food. The method aimed to fully capture the feature information from the food images and thus accurately estimate the nutrient content. Swin-Nutrition resorted to Swin Transformer, the feature fusion module (FFM), and the nutrient prediction module to evaluate nutrient content. In particular, Swin Transformer acted as the backbone network for feature extraction of food images, and FFM was used to obtain the discriminative feature representation to improve the accuracy of prediction. The experimental results on the Nutrition5k dataset demonstrated the effectiveness and efficiency of our proposed method. Specifically, the mean value of the percentage mean absolute error (PMAE) for calories, mass, fat, carbohydrate, and protein were only 15.3%, 12.5%, 22.1%, 20.8%, and 15.4%, respectively. We hope that our simple and effective method will provide a solid foundation for the research of food NDDT.

ABSTRACT

There are many methods or indicators used for evaluating the nutritional value of foods; however, it is difficult to accurately reflect the comprehensive nutritional value of a food with a single indicator, and a systematic evaluation system is lacking. In this article, we systematically summarize the common evaluation methods and indicators of the nutritional value of foods. The purpose of this review was to establish an evaluation procedure for nutritional properties of foodstuffs and to help scientists choose more direct and economical evaluation methods according to food types or relevant indicators. The procedure involves the selection of a three-level evaluation method that covers the whole spectrum of a food's nutritional characteristics. It is applicable to scientific research in the fields of agricultural science, food science, nutrition, and so on.

ABSTRACT

Background: In research on the subject, the predictive importance of personal resources is indicated for diet quality. Objective: The aim of the study was quantitative assessment of diet depending on the level of generalised self- efficacy among elite Polish basketball players. Material and Methods: Food diaries (2 training days and 1 no training day) of 48 basketball players were analysed. Further assessed were 144 food rations based on the Diet 6.0 program, and the results were compared to the current Polish nutritional standards. The Generalised Self-Efficacy Scale (GSES) was also used. Statistical analyses were performed by estimating Spearman's rank correlation coefficients (p<0.05). Results: The share of energy from proteins, fats and carbohydrates was 18.2%, 29.4% and 52.4%, respectively. Of the mineral salts, the average diet contained: 2,107.6 mg sodium, 2,918.3 mg potassium, 736.3 mg calcium, 1,372.2 mg phosphorus, 380.1 mg magnesium, and 11.6 mg iron. Of the vitamins, the average diet contained: 1,100.3 µg of vitamin A, 5.3 µg of vitamin D, vitamin E in the amount of 8.2 mg, 78.1 mg of vitamin C, 1.1 mg vitamin B1, 1.3 mg vitamin B2, 1.9 mg of vitamin B6, 271.7 µg of vitamin B9 and 4.7 µg of vitamin B12. It was also shown that as the sense of self-efficacy developed, the supply of energy, water, protein, digestible carbohydrates, energy from carbohydrates, sucrose and PUFAs also increased in the players' diets. At the same time, along with the increase in self-efficacy, the supply of: Na, K, Ca, Mg, P, Fe, Cu and iodine as well as vitamins: A, E, B1, B3, B6 and C, also increased in the players' diets. Conclusions: Incomplete diet balance has been demonstrated, as well as significant relationships between the level of self-efficacy and the supply of certain nutrients in the diet of elite Polish basketball players. The obtained results indicate the legitimacy of diet monitoring and nutritional education as well as considering personality traits in activities promoting maintaining a proper diet among athletes.

ABSTRACT

BACKGROUND: School is an important setting to promote healthy eating habits for children. We compared the effects of 4 conditions on the nutritional quality of snacks brought to school. We also investigated teachers' opinions regarding the process, barriers, and facilitators in regulation implementation. METHODS: We compared the nutritional quality of morning snacks based on 1958 photographs from schools divided into 4 conditions: regulation based on a list of permitted foods and beverages; regulation banning sweets, chips, and sugary drinks; information without regulation; or no intervention. Based on 5 focus groups (N = 18 participants), we investigated factors influencing regulation implementation. RESULTS: In schools with a list of permitted foods and beverages, 76% of the children had a healthy snack, compared to 52% to 54% in the 3 other conditions (p < .01). They also brought less sweet foods compared to those in the other conditions (41% vs. 68% to 71%, p < .01). In focus groups, most teachers supported regulation but also expressed ambivalence about their legitimacy. CONCLUSIONS: In this study, a regulation based on a list of permitted foods and beverages showed the best results. All actors should be involved in a progressive implementation process to increase acceptance of such regulation.

ABSTRACT

This review aims to provide research update and progress on applications of advanced molecular spectroscopy to current research on canola related bio-processing technology, molecular structure, and nutrient utilization and availability. The studies focused on how inherent molecular structure changes affect nutritional quality of canola and its co-products from bio-processing. The molecular spectroscopic techniques (SR-IMS, DRIFT, ATR-FTIR) used for molecular structure and nutrition association were reviewed, including the synchrotron radiation with infrared microspectroscopy, the synchrotron radiation with soft x-ray microspectroscopy, the diffuse reflectance infrared Fourier transform spectroscopy, the grading near infrared reflectance spectroscopy, and the Fourier transform infrared vibrational spectroscopy. Nutritional evaluation with other techniques in association with molecular structure was also reviewed. This study provides updated research progress on application of molecular spectroscopy in combination with various nutrition evaluation techniques to current research in the canola-related bio-oil/bio-energy processing and nutrition sciences.

ABSTRACT

Bariatric surgery (BS) has proven to be highly efficacious in the treatment of obesity and its comorbidities. However, careful patient selection is critical for its success. Thus, patients should undergo medical, behavioral, and nutritional assessment by a multidisciplinary team. From the nutritional point of view, BS candidates should undergo nutritional assessment, preparation, and education by a registered dietitian in the preoperative period. Currently, detailed specified and comprehensive information on these topics is lacking. The present narrative review aimed to summarize the available literature concerning both the preoperative nutritional assessment components and the preoperative nutritional preparation and education components of patients planning to undergo BS. Current literature indicates that proper management before BS should include a comprehensive nutritional assessment, in which it is advisable to perform a clinical interview to assess patients' medical background, weight management history, eating patterns and pathologies, oral health, physical activity habits, nutritional status, supplementation usage, BS knowledge, surgery expectations and anthropometric measurements. Nutritional preparation and educational strategies should include an individualized preoperative weight-loss nutrition program, improvement of glycemic control, micronutrients deficiencies correction, eating and lifestyle habits adaptation, physical activity initiation, and strengthening knowledge on obesity and BS. At this stage, more well-designed intervention and long-term cohort studies are needed in order to formulate uniform evidence-based nutritional guidelines for patients who plan to undergo BS, including populations at higher nutritional risk. Moreover, postoperative outcomes of presurgical nutritional intervention programs should be studied.

ABSTRACT

The Nutrition Embedding Evaluation Programme (NEEP) was a global 4-year program (2013-2017) funded by the United Kingdom Department for International Development created to respond to gaps in the nutrition evidence base. The NEEP implementing agency-PATH-provided grants and evaluation technical assistance (ETA) to civil society organizations (CSOs) from 12 countries to conduct robust nutrition-related impact evaluations. The programmatic approach of having an intermediary agent to manage the funding and ETA mechanisms for nutrition impact evaluations is rare and therefore provides a unique opportunity to understand its effectiveness. Over the program duration, NEEP collected lessons learned that were analyzed and disaggregated into key themes considered critical for the completion of high-quality impact evaluations. From these lessons learned, NEEP provides an ETA program model that can be replicated or adapted to other international development sectors. This model highlights the key role of the three tiers (donor, ETA manager, and CSOs) in ensuring the best value for money and effective technical support for conducting impact evaluations and fostering the importance of knowledge uptake and evaluative culture for maximum knowledge diffusion. In this way, global research can be targeted to approaches that provide options to collaborate with the program implementers and contribute to a holistic evidence base to inform policy and programmatic decisions.

Abstract Objective: to explore the dietary risk factors of breast cancer by means of a simultaneous factor analysis in food and nutrient intakes. Introduction: diet is considered a determining factor in breast carcinogenesis. If compared to a traditional epidemiological analysis of isolated food and nutrient intakes, the factor analysis creates patterns of associated elements, what is also useful for international comparisons. Method: we conducted a case control study where 442 cases of breast cancer and 442 controls were matched by age, residence and urban/rural status. All patients belonged to the lower socioeconomic status (low average of education and income). Controls did not evidence conditions associated to smoking or the consumption of alcohol, and they had not modified their diets either. A factor analysis (main components) was conducted among controls for individual food and nutrients on the basis of a food questionnaire of 64 items, which had already been used in several previous control case studies. Results: the factor analysis made with food kept the following factors: western, traditional, total fruits, cautious and processed meats. This analysis using nutrients kept the animal base, starch/dairy products, fruit base and carotenoids. While the western pattern showed an increased significant risk of breast cancer (OR= 2.15), the prudent pattern was inversely and significantly associated (OR= 0.67). In nutrient patterns the animal base factor was directly associated to breast cancer, whereas the carotenoid factor was inversely associated to it. There were association differences depending on the menopausal status. Conclusions: factor analysis showed the potential role of dietary elements in foods and nutrients, both as risk and protective factors, in the etiology of breast cancer.

ABSTRACT

Fifteen jujube cultivars late in their maturation were analysed in the red stage for bioactive compounds; including total phenolics (bound/free), total flavonoids, total polysaccharides, ascorbic acid, total triterpenes, proanthocyanidins and cyclic adenosine monophosphate (cAMP). The antioxidant activity was evaluated using the 2,2-diphenyl-1-picrylhydracyl (DPPH) and 2,2'-azinobis (3-ethylbenzothiazoline-6-sulfonicacid) (ABTS(+)) scavenging methods and the ferric reducing antioxidant power (FRAP) assay. The Order Performance by Similarity to Ideal Solution method (TOPSIS) was employed to evaluate the nutrition of different jujube cultivars based on their bioactive compounds. The results indicated that the contents of bioactive compounds and antioxidant capacities vary between different jujube cultivars. Correlation analysis revealed that ascorbic acid, polyphenols and proanthocyanidins were the 3 main components responsible for the antioxidant activity of jujubes. TOPSIS analysis indicated that Zyzyphus jujube cv. Nanjingyazao ranks the highest of the 15 jujube fruits with regards to nutritional value.

ABSTRACT

The prevalence of metabolic syndrome (MetS) in people with chronic obstructive pulmonary disease (COPD) varies in European and Asian countries and does not always mirror the prevalence of the general population in a given country. We compared the prevalence of MetS in people with COPD with a comparison group in the United States. The National Health and Nutrition Evaluation Survey data set (2007-2010) was used to identify 94 people with COPD (mean age = 62). Data for demographic and clinical characteristics were obtained by interview and physical examination. Descriptive and inferential statistics were used to analyze the data. The prevalence of MetS was 57.5% in the COPD group and 53.6% in the comparison group. In people with COPD, the factors most significantly associated with MetS were age, income level, marital status, and respiratory symptoms. People with COPD should be screened for MetS.

ABSTRACT

In this study the nutritive value of 4 kinds of weaning foods containing soyflour were measured by chemical and animals experiments. The 4 experimental weaning foods were:1.This formula was developed by the Institute of Health collaborating the First Food Factory of Beijing. It was produced by the Factory and the trade name is "Baobao Le" The soybean was processed by the infra-red light.2.This formula was recommended by UNICEF (Formula No. 5). Soybean flour was treatded with the extruded method.3.This formula was the same as No. 2 (UNICEF Formula No. 5). In which the soybean was wet-heat treated. No. 2 and 3 samples were produced by Wu Xi Light Industry College.4.This formula was developed by the Institute of Shanghai Food Industry as formula D. Puffed soybean flour was used.The 2 control foods were:5.This formula was based on formula "5410". The sample was made by the First Food Factory of Beijing (trade name, "Nutritive Baby Powder").6.Infant Milk Powder, produced by the Child Milk Factory of Shuang Cheng Xian, Hei Long Jiang Province, cow's milk powder was used as the main source of protein. The protein content of the products were:No. 1 and 4, 19.0%, equal to the protein requirement for weaning foods; No.2 and 3, 15.8%, lower than No.1 and 4; Infant Milk Powder, 15.1%; Nutritive Baby Powder, 17.0%.From the results of the animal experiment on weaning rats with respect to growth, after 9 weeks of feeding, the average body weight of control group 5 and 6 increased by 185.8 and 180.5g respectively, which were significantly higher than 146.7 and 150.4g of the experimental groups No. 1 and 4. While the increased body weight of No. 1 and 4 were higher than group 2 and 3 (79.8g and 113.1g respectively). The increase of body lengths were of the same order of the 6 groups as that in body weight.Blood hemoglobin values were all normal (control groups 13.4 and 13.9g per 100 ml; experimental groups 13.9, 14.2, 13.0 and 13.0g).The weight of pancreas in the 4 experimental groups were all normal. It showed that the activity of trypsin inhibitor had been destroyed. Weights of thyroid of the rats were all within the normal range except group 1,2,3, which were a little bit heavier. Potassium iodide was.added into formula 1,2 and 3, to prevent hyperthyroidism but since potassium iodide is easily to evaporate, so it would be perferable to use potassium iodate instead.The above results indicated that the growth promoting effect of the 4 weaning foods is lower than the two baby powder, but they are good weaning foods for baby after six months. "Baobao Le" and formula No 6 are much better.
